Familiarizing with NIJ IIIA Ballistic Armor Standards
NIJ IIIA defines a critical level of defense for law enforcement and security personnel. This defined standard, created by the National Institute of Justice (the NIJ organization), demands that vesting can absorb impacts from a range of handgun threats, including those fired from .44 Magnum revolvers and 9mm luger rounds. Achieving NIJ IIIA approval here requires rigorous assessment procedures, confirming the material's ability to absorb energy and stop ingress. While it doesn't offer defense against long guns, NIJ IIIA remains a basic guideline for moderate threat situations.

Comparative Study: NIJ and VPAM Standards
A thorough assessment of armor performance standards reveals significant differences between the National Institute of Justice (NIJ) method and the VPAM structure, particularly concerning assessment methodologies and the resulting levels of shielding they offer. While both strive to verify a minimum level of safety for those utilizing personal armor, the VPAM accreditation process generally employs a more rigorous set of parameters, often incorporating a broader range of firearms and impact tests. Conversely, the NIJ system tends to focus on common threat levels and underscores repeatability, contributing to wider acceptance within the United States. A in-depth understanding of these nuances is essential for knowledgeable decisions regarding armor selection in various real-world scenarios.
